#include <uclib.h>#include <uclib.h>#include <uclib.h>#include "config.h"#include "ad_internal.h"#include "libaf/af_format.h"static ad_info_t info = {	"Uncompressed PCM audio decoder",	"pcm",	"Nick Kurshev",	"A'rpi",	""};LIBAD_EXTERN(pcm)static int init(sh_audio_t *sh_audio){  WAVEFORMATEX *h=sh_audio->wf;  sh_audio->i_bps=h->nAvgBytesPerSec;  sh_audio->channels=h->nChannels;  sh_audio->samplerate=h->nSamplesPerSec;  sh_audio->samplesize=(h->wBitsPerSample+7)/8;  sh_audio->sample_format=AF_FORMAT_S16_LE; // default  switch(sh_audio->format){ /* hardware formats: */    case 0x0:    case 0x1: // Microsoft PCM    case 0xfffe: // Extended       switch (sh_audio->samplesize) {         case 1: sh_audio->sample_format=AF_FORMAT_U8; break;         case 2: sh_audio->sample_format=AF_FORMAT_S16_LE; break;         case 3: sh_audio->sample_format=AF_FORMAT_S24_LE; break;         case 4: sh_audio->sample_format=AF_FORMAT_S32_LE; break;       }       break;    case 0x3: // IEEE float       sh_audio->sample_format=AF_FORMAT_FLOAT_LE;       break;    case 0x6:  sh_audio->sample_format=AF_FORMAT_A_LAW;break;    case 0x7:  sh_audio->sample_format=AF_FORMAT_MU_LAW;break;    case 0x11: sh_audio->sample_format=AF_FORMAT_IMA_ADPCM;break;    case 0x50: sh_audio->sample_format=AF_FORMAT_MPEG2;break;/*    case 0x2000: sh_audio->sample_format=AFMT_AC3; */    case 0x20776172: // 'raw '       sh_audio->sample_format=AF_FORMAT_S16_BE;       if(sh_audio->samplesize==1) sh_audio->sample_format=AF_FORMAT_U8;       break;    case 0x736F7774: // 'twos'       sh_audio->sample_format=AF_FORMAT_S16_BE;       // intended fall-through    case 0x74776F73: // 'sowt'       if(sh_audio->samplesize==1) sh_audio->sample_format=AF_FORMAT_S8;       break;    case 0x32336c66: // 'fl32', bigendian float32       sh_audio->sample_format=AF_FORMAT_FLOAT_BE;       sh_audio->samplesize=4;       break;    case 0x666c3332: // '23lf', little endian float32, MPlayer internal fourCC       sh_audio->sample_format=AF_FORMAT_FLOAT_LE;       sh_audio->samplesize=4;       break;/*    case 0x34366c66: // 'fl64', bigendian float64       sh_audio->sample_format=AF_FORMAT_FLOAT_BE;       sh_audio->samplesize=8;       break;    case 0x666c3634: // '46lf', little endian float64, MPlayer internal fourCC       sh_audio->sample_format=AF_FORMAT_FLOAT_LE;       sh_audio->samplesize=8;       break;*/    case 0x34326e69: // 'in24', bigendian int24       sh_audio->sample_format=AF_FORMAT_S24_BE;       sh_audio->samplesize=3;       break;    case 0x696e3234: // '42ni', little endian int24, MPlayer internal fourCC       sh_audio->sample_format=AF_FORMAT_S24_LE;       sh_audio->samplesize=3;       break;    case 0x32336e69: // 'in32', bigendian int32       sh_audio->sample_format=AF_FORMAT_S32_BE;       sh_audio->samplesize=4;       break;    case 0x696e3332: // '23ni', little endian int32, MPlayer internal fourCC       sh_audio->sample_format=AF_FORMAT_S32_LE;       sh_audio->samplesize=4;       break;    default: if(sh_audio->samplesize!=2) sh_audio->sample_format=AF_FORMAT_U8;  }  if (!sh_audio->samplesize) // this would cause MPlayer to hang later    sh_audio->samplesize = 2;  return 1;}static int preinit(sh_audio_t *sh){  sh->audio_out_minsize=2048;  return 1;}static void uninit(sh_audio_t *sh){}static int control(sh_audio_t *sh,int cmd,void* arg, ...){  int skip;    switch(cmd)    {      case ADCTRL_SKIP_FRAME:	skip=sh->i_bps/16;	skip=skip&(~3);	demux_read_data(sh->ds,NULL,skip);	return CONTROL_TRUE;    }  return CONTROL_UNKNOWN;}static int decode_audio(sh_audio_t *sh_audio,unsigned char *buf,int minlen,int maxlen){  unsigned len = sh_audio->channels*sh_audio->samplesize;  len = (minlen + len - 1) / len * len;  if (len > maxlen)      // if someone needs hundreds of channels adjust audio_out_minsize      // based on channels in preinit()      return -1;  len=demux_read_data(sh_audio->ds,buf,len);  return len;}
